Ticket: Loyalty ledger double-credit on retried redemptions

Project: Quillhaven Rewards

When a redemption call times out and the client retries, the points ledger occasionally records two credit entries instead of one. Idempotency keys are generated but not checked on the retry path. Impact is low volume but affects balance audits. Fix proposed: enforce key lookup before insert. Repro was confirmed against the staging build identified by the token below.

session token of yajeg-fawig = htk14_1c52bff6ad9a4d

## Tuning

The Larkspur assignment service hashes each visitor into experiment buckets at request time, so latency here directly affects every page render at Tindervale. Most tuning questions come down to the bucket cache size, the hash seed rotation interval, and the staleness window for config pulls from the Murrow store. Change these deliberately: a too-short staleness window will hammer the config backend during deploys. The defaults we ship, chosen after the Q3 load tests, are listed here.

constants for yaduf-fahag:
BUDGETS = {
    "kelix": 528,
    "briwyn": 734,
}

CI note: the Quillmetric metrics-aggregation sidecar intermittently fails its readiness probe on the Larkspur runners, causing pipeline stage timeouts. This happens when the scrape buffer exceeds 64MB before flush. Workaround: restart the sidecar container and re-trigger the stage. A permanent fix ships next sprint. When filing a ticket, include the token printed below.

build token for tajeg-bajep: htk14_409ba9df6b8acb